Fertility & birth rates in Greece and Guyana

Updated on by Georank team

Greece has an annual birth rate of 6.8 births per 1,000 people, compared to 20.3 for Guyana. The average number of children a woman is expected to have during her lifetime — the fertility rate, is 1.32 in Greece and 2.41 in Guyana — 82.7% difference.

1960 vs 2023, the fertility rate has decreased by 40.8% in Greece and by 61.9% in Guyana — in 1960, it was 2.23 and 6.33, respectively.

  • Greece is ranked 188/196 by birth rate compared to 75/196 for Guyana.
  • The mean age for first-time mothers is 31 years in Greece, compared to 20.8 years in Guyana.
  • The mean age at childbearing (for all the births, not just the first) is 32.3 in Greece — it's 27.1 in Guyana.
  • Annual births per 1,000 women ages 15-19 (adolescent birth rate or teenage mother rate) is 7.04 in Greece vs 69.9 in Guyana.
  • In Greece, 20.1% of the population is composed of women of reproductive age (15-49), compared to 25.9% in Guyana.

According to the latest available data on birth rates, the fertility rate in Greece was 1.32 children per woman in 2023, compared to 2.41 in Guyana in 2023. The replacement level is considered to be 2.1 children per woman.

The chart above illustrates the comparison of the absolute yearly changes in population resulting from births and deaths.

Excluding migration, the natural population change due to births and deaths from 2022 to 2023 was -0.54% in Greece and +1.3% in Guyana.

For the past 10 years, the annual natural population change has been -0.39% in Greece and +1.36% in Guyana.

The maternal mortality rate, which is the probability of dying during childbirth or within 42 days of pregnancy termination, is 5 deaths per 100,000 live births in Greece, compared to 75 deaths in Guyana.
